Overview Vomigrik-MD Tablet
Nausea and vomiting associated with various medical conditions, such as gastrointestinal distress, are effectively managed by the antiemetic medication, Vomitrol. It's also indicated for preventing nausea and vomiting resulting from surgical procedures, cancer chemotherapy, or radiation therapy. Vomitrol can be administered independently or in conjunction with other therapies, with or without food, as determined by your physician. Dosage is individualized based on the underlying condition; the initial dose is typically administered prior to surgery, chemotherapy, or radiotherapy, with subsequent doses (usually for a short duration) prescribed post-treatment. Consistent daily dosing at the same time(s) optimizes therapeutic efficacy. Avoid exceeding the prescribed dosage. Note that Vomitrol does not alleviate all side effects of cancer treatment, nor is it effective against motion sickness-induced vomiting. Common side effects, such as headache, diarrhea, constipation, and fatigue, are usually transient, resolving upon cessation of the medication. Persistent or bothersome side effects should be reported to your doctor, who can offer management strategies. Prior to commencing Vomitrol, inform your physician of any pre-existing heart or liver conditions, gastrointestinal obstructions, and all other medications you are currently using, particularly those for epilepsy, heart disease, cancer, or depression, as potential drug interactions may exist.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als should seek medical counsel before using this medication.

How to use Vomigrik-MD Tablet:
Administer this medication according to your physician's prescribed dosage and schedule. Avoid contact with the tablets using damp hands. Place the Vomigrik-MD Tablet in your mouth, but refrain from immediate swallowing. Consumption with or without food is acceptable; however, consistent timing is recommended.
How Vomigrik-MD Tablet works:
Nausea and vomiting related to chemotherapy or post-surgery can be addressed with Vomigrik-MD, an antiemetic tablet. This medication's mechanism involves inhibiting the activity of serotonin, a neurotransmitter implicated in triggering these symptoms.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holCAUTION
Exercise caution when combining Vomigrik-MD Tablet with alcohol. Seek medical advice before doing so.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Data on Vomigrik-MD Tablet use in pregnancy is lacking. Seek medical advice from your physician.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Data on the compatibility of Vomigrik-MD Tablet with breastfeeding is absent. Seek medical advice from your physician.
Driving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The effect of Vomigrik-MD Tablet on driving ability is unknown. Refrain from driving if you develop symptoms impairing concentration or reaction time.
KidneyS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Renal impairment does not necessitate Vomigrik-MD Tablet dosage modification; it's considered safe for use in such patients. Nevertheless, disclosure of pre-existing kidney disease to your physician is advised. Data on usage exceeding 24 hours is currently limited.
LiverC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Data regarding Vomigrik-MD Tablet use in individuals with hepatic impairment is scarce. Physician consultation is advised.
What if you forget to take Vomigrik-MD Tablet :
Should you forget a Vomigrik-MD Tablet dose, administer it immediately.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.
